Hypercholesterolemia promotes increased levels of aortic CD90+IFN-γ + NK cells in Ldlr−/− mice. (AC) Ldlr−/− mice were fed chow or high-cholesterol diet for 10 weeks (n = 7–8). Aortas were pooled (n = 3–4 aortas/pool), digested, stimulated with PMA/ionomycin/Brefeldin A and analyzed by flow cytometry for CD90+ NK cells and IFN-γ+ NK cells (A; representative example of two experiments). Comparison of IFN-γ production by CD90 and CD90+ aortic NK cells (B). Stimulated aortic cells were gated for CD45.2+IFN-γ+ and analyzed for CD90 and NK1.1 and showing representative spleen and aorta from high-cholesterol diet fed mice (C). *p < 0.05, **p < 0.01, ***p < 0.001.
